Opinion
Motion Granted; Appeal Dismissed and Memorandum Opinion filed September 30, 2021.
In The
Fourteenth Court of Appeals
NO. 14-21-00526-CV
HARBOR AMERICA CENTRAL, INC., Appellant
V.
WILLIAM REEVES, Appellee
On Appeal from the 55th District Court Harris County, Texas Trial Court Cause No. 2017-25574
MEMORANDUM OPINION
This is an appeal from a judgment signed August 31, 2021. On September 22, 2021, appellant filed a motion to dismiss the appeal. See Tex. R. App. P. 42.1(a)(1). The motion is granted.
We dismiss the appeal.
PER CURIAM
Panel consists of Justices Spain, Hassan, and Wilson.
